Concrete parking lot services involve the installation, repair, and maintenance of durable concrete surfaces designed for vehicle access. These services typically include pouring new concrete slabs, resurfacing existing lots, and addressing issues like cracking or uneven surfaces. Skilled contractors use specialized techniques and materials to ensure the parking area can withstand daily use, weather conditions, and heavy loads. Properly installed and maintained concrete parking lots can provide a smooth, safe, and long-lasting surface for a variety of property types.

Many common problems can be alleviated through professional concrete parking lot services. Over time, concrete surfaces may develop cracks, potholes, or uneven areas that pose safety hazards and can lead to further damage if not addressed. Water pooling or poor drainage can cause deterioration, while surface cracks may expand and compromise the structural integrity. Service providers can repair these issues, seal the surface, and improve the overall durability of the parking lot, helping property owners avoid costly replacements or safety concerns.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Parking Lot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or crack filling or patching range from $250 to $600.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ching higher costs. Local contractors can provide estimates based on the specific damage.

Surface Resurfacing - Resurfacing a parking lot usually costs between $3,000 and $8,000. Larger, more detailed resurfacing jobs can exceed $10,000, but most projects stay within the lower to mid-range estimates. Costs depend on lot size and surface condition.

Full Replacement - Complete parking lot replacement generally falls between $15,000 and $50,000. Smaller lots tend to be on the lower end, while larger or complex projects can push costs above this range. Local service providers can assess the scope for accurate pricing.

Sealcoating Services - Sealcoating typically costs around $0.15 to $0.30 per square foot, with many projects in the middle of this range. Larger lots may see costs rise slightly, but most jobs remain within standard pricing estimates. Local pros can help determine the exact cost based on lot size.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
